Most of the later non-fighter releases on the Neo are kind of sad. Nightmare in the Dark gets a lot of love, but it's still just a 20-minute single-screen Bubble Bobble clone with only five stages. Pochi & Nyaa feels well-made, but fails at gameplay. The quality of those late Visco releases just doesn't surprise me.

I find Ironclad pretty awesome actually. It has the same kind of "best of this and that tribute" mix as Shock Troopers (it's mostly the same team IIRC), solid gameplay mechanics, an excellent scoring system, first rate sound track, plenty of levels... It's pretty much A Tier in my book - but the pre-rendered graphics are what they are. Not sure they're any worse than Pulstar's or Blazing Star's though?
